Budget 2025-2026: Solar panels to become more expensive

ISLAMABAD: With the budget 2025-26 just around the corner, speculations is on rise will the solar panels become more expensive.

According to official sources, the IMF’s latest recommendations call for abolishing  all tax exemptions, including those currently granted to solar energy equipment

This move would potentially raise the cost of solar panel imports, installations, hence making them more expensive for consumers

Industry experts warn this step could deal a blow to Pakistan’s slow but growing shift toward renewable energy. Solar panels have gained popularity in recent years due to chronic load-shedding and soaring electricity bills.

Removing tax relief in the budget 2025-26 could push the prices of solar panels beyond the reach of average consumers, just as more middle-income households were beginning to consider the switch.

The IMF also called for criminal action against tax evaders and proposed a major hike in penalties for point-of-sale (POS) violations, raising the fine from Rs 5 lakh to Rs 5 million.

According to sources, IMF has also recommended imposing an 18 per cent General Sales Tax (GST) on fertilisers, pesticides, and agricultural machinery besides also increasing the sales tax on luxury items beyond the existing 25 per cent.

The IMF also wants to enhance the use of technology to detect tax fraud and expanding the powers of tax officials with more transparency

These proposals are part of ongoing discussions between Pakistan and the IMF as the country prepares to announce its upcoming federal budget on June 10.
